A sudden slip changes everything.
When his brother falls down a steep, icy slope deep in the winter woods, Eli is left standing at the top, unsure and afraid, with no one else to step in. What follows is not a dramatic rescue, but a quiet, steady effort as Eli finds his footing, moves forward, and helps guide his sibling back to safety.
Winter in the Woods is a lyrical rhyming picture book that explores resilience, responsibility, and the subtle moments that shape a child's sense of self. Without spectacle or praise, the story captures a kind of growth that unfolds quietly through action, persistence, and trust in one's own ability.
Ideal for children ages 3 to 9, this book will resonate with families, educators, and librarians who value stories centered on independence, sibling relationships, and real-world emotional development.
Part of the Wild Roots series, where children explore and grow in the natural places that shape them most. Big things happen in wild places.
